2 minutes ago, Tony said:

If you have a few minutes can you expand on that? When the results come out who is ultimately responsible? (If you or anyone else can throw their 2 cents worth that is. This is a topic that comes up often.)

:lol:

Anyone who has "Triad" access to Command View BOL. There is an Excel spreadsheet on BOL that lists every UIC and who has that level of access. 24 hours after the results are released, anyone with regular Command View can see the results there, as well as the NAVADMIN being published along with the list being pushed publicly.
